Transponder chips

Car keys with transponder chips require special reprogramming in order to work. Any hardware store can give you an entirely new car key, but the real challenge is in making it work with your vehicle. The key you reprogrammed needs to be compatible with the specific identification number of your vehicle otherwise it won't even start the engine.

Transponder chips, which are used to prevent car theft are a standard feature of modern cars. The chip is a tiny microcircuit that transmits a radio-frequency signal when the ignition key is inserted. The car detects the signal and begins the engine only if the signal is in line with the one programmed into the vehicle. The car is also programmed so that it will stop if it detects an invalid frequency. This makes it more difficult for novice car thieves to hot wire a vehicle and then start it.

A circuit board that has an induction coil connects the chip to the key. When the key is put in the ignition, a magnetic field is generated around the transponder. This generates a signal that is taken up by the coil and then transmitted to the key's identification number. The key's ID number is then sent back to the vehicle, and if it matches, the engine will start.

Locksmiths, auto mechanics and owners of vehicles can utilize car key programming tools to create new keys for vehicles. These tools connect to a vehicle's immobilizer to program new keys and remotely controlled. These tools can be used to make duplicate keys and to clone keys. These tools are a valuable tool for anyone who has a vehicle.

One of the most popular tools for programming car keys is the Autel Maxisys MS906BT. This vehicle diagnostic scanner is compatible with the major brands and provides advanced OE features. It has an important programming feature that allows you to backup current key data. It is also capable of resetting the immobilizer and clearing immobilizer fault codes.

The OTOFIX Im1 is an important tool to reprogramme car keys. This auto-diagnostic scanner has advanced functions comparable to OE and can read passwords from the majority of major brands. It is also able to perform online calibration as well as customization and reading EEPROM. The tool comes with a feature that allows it to bypass a PIN code for BMW and Mercedes.
